What is Baklava?
Baklava is a traditional Mediterranean dessert made from layers of thin phyllo pastry filled with chopped nuts and sweetened with syrup or honey. It originates from regions like Turkey, Greece, and the Middle East, with each culture offering its own variation. Known for its crisp texture and rich sweetness, baklava is often enjoyed as a light dessert. Despite its indulgent taste, portion sizes are typically small, making it a satisfying treat when enjoyed in moderation.

Baklava Ingredients and Taste?
Baklava offers a rich, sweet, and slightly nutty flavor with a flaky, crispy texture balanced by syrupy softness.
Ingredients:
- Phyllo dough
- Chopped nuts (walnuts or pistachios)
- Butter
- Honey or sugar syrup
- Cinnamon
- Lemon juice
- Optional: rose water or orange blossom water
This combination creates a layered dessert that pairs perfectly with coffee or tea.

What is the origin of baklava?
Baklava has roots in the Mediterranean and Middle Eastern regions, commonly associated with Turkish and Greek cuisines, with variations found across Lebanon and beyond.
How many calories are in baklava?
A piece of baklava typically contains around 150–300 calories depending on size and ingredients.
Does baklava need to be refrigerated?
Baklava can be stored at room temperature for a few days, but refrigeration can extend its freshness, especially in warmer climates.
Is baklava healthy?
Baklava is a dessert and should be enjoyed in moderation. It contains nuts that provide nutrients, but it is also high in sugar and calories.
What are the different types of baklava?
There are many types of baklava, including variations with pistachios, walnuts, different syrup flavors, and shapes like rolls or layered squares.
